How Mosquitoes Find Their Way Into Your Garden

Mosquitoes are drawn to certain garden conditions that make survival and reproduction easier. They don’t just randomly appear; specific factors lure them in. Moisture is the biggest attractor. Female mosquitoes require stagnant water to lay their eggs. Even small puddles, clogged gutters, plant saucers, or birdbaths can serve as breeding sites.

Besides water, mosquitoes prefer shaded, humid areas with dense plants where they can rest during the day. Gardens with thick shrubs, tall grass, or overgrown foliage provide ideal hiding spots from wind and sunlight. These sheltered zones also offer easy access to blood meals from humans and animals nearby.

Warm temperatures speed up mosquito life cycles. During hot months, populations can explode quickly if suitable habitats are available. Gardens that remain damp and shaded after rainstorms become hotspots for mosquito activity.

The Mosquito Life Cycle Explains Their Persistence

Understanding how mosquitoes reproduce reveals why they multiply so fast around gardens with standing water. The life cycle has four stages: egg, larva, pupa, and adult.

Females lay eggs on the surface of stagnant water or just above it on container walls. Eggs hatch within 48 hours into larvae—small wriggling creatures often called “wigglers.” Larvae feed on algae and organic matter while breathing air through tubes sticking out of the water.

After several days of growth through multiple larval stages, they transform into pupae—non-feeding but active “tumblers” that float near the surface. Pupae mature into adult mosquitoes within two days.

Adults emerge ready to mate immediately. Female mosquitoes need blood meals to develop eggs. This cycle can complete in as little as one week under warm conditions.

With frequent rainfall or irrigation replenishing breeding sites regularly, mosquito populations can explode rapidly if not controlled.

The Role of Garden Design in Mosquito Attraction

Certain garden layouts unintentionally encourage mosquito presence by increasing moisture retention and shade:

    • Poor Drainage: Areas where water pools after rain create perfect habitats.
    • Dense Planting: Thick shrubs and ground covers trap humidity and block wind.
    • Lawn Depressions: Low spots hold puddles longer than flat surfaces.
    • Lack of Sunlight: Shady corners stay damp longer than exposed areas.
    • Water Features: Ponds or fountains without circulating pumps allow larvae to thrive.

Controlling these factors reduces mosquito-friendly zones significantly.

Mosquito Species Commonly Found in Gardens

Different species vary in their preferences for breeding sites and feeding habits:

Species Name Preferred Breeding Site Biting Behavior
Aedes aegypti Artificial containers like tires & flower pots Bites aggressively during daytime hours near humans
Culex pipiens Pools with stagnant organic-rich water such as clogged gutters Nocturnal feeder targeting birds & humans at night
Anopheles spp. Pools with clear slow-moving water like ponds & marshes Bites mainly at dusk/dawn; known malaria vectors in some regions

Knowing which species are present helps tailor control strategies effectively.

Tackling Mosquito Breeding: Practical Garden Tips That Work

Eliminating standing water is the single most effective way to reduce mosquitoes outdoors:

    • Empty Containers Regularly: Dump out buckets, pots, birdbaths weekly.
    • Fix Drainage Issues: Clear gutters and level low spots where puddles form.
    • Add Pumps or Aerators: Circulating fountains stop larvae from developing.
    • Mow Lawns Frequently: Keep grass short to decrease shaded resting places.
    • Shrub Pruning: Thin dense bushes to improve airflow and sunlight penetration.
    • Chemical Larvicides: Use EPA-approved products safely in hard-to-drain areas.
    • Natural Predators: Encourage dragonflies or introduce mosquito fish where appropriate.

Each step chips away at potential breeding grounds while making your garden less hospitable overall.

The Importance of Consistency in Maintenance Routines

Mosquito control isn’t a one-time fix. Eggs hatch quickly after rains refill containers or puddles reappear. A weekly schedule checking common hotspots ensures no hidden pools go unnoticed long enough for larvae to mature.

Seasonal shifts affect mosquito behavior too—early spring cleanup prevents initial population booms; late summer vigilance stops outbreaks before fall cool-downs reduce activity naturally.

The Role of Lighting in Attracting Mosquitoes at Night

Mosquitoes are attracted more by certain types of lighting than others:

    • Avoid bright white lights outdoors after dusk since they lure many insects including mosquitoes.
    • Softer yellow “bug lights” reduce attraction by emitting wavelengths less visible to pests.
    • Mosquito traps using UV light work by drawing them into capture devices but require placement away from human activity zones so they don’t attract more bugs toward you instead.

Adjusting lighting choices helps manage nighttime nuisance levels effectively.

The Impact of Weather Patterns on Garden Mosquito Populations

Rainfall frequency directly affects how many new breeding sites appear outdoors. Extended dry spells reduce standing water but may drive mosquitoes indoors seeking moisture sources instead.

Humidity levels influence adult survival rates too—high humidity prolongs life spans allowing females multiple egg-laying cycles before dying off naturally. Windy conditions discourage flight activity temporarily but won’t eliminate populations completely since sheltered garden corners provide refuge.

Temperature swings accelerate larval development during warm periods but slow growth when cooler nights arrive. This interplay shapes seasonal population peaks seen annually in temperate climates.
